从0到1构建界面设计系统思维

用户界面(UI)是人与机器之间发生交互的载体,也是用户体验(UX)的一个组成部分。用户界面由两个主要部分组成:视觉设计(即传达产品的外观和感觉)和交互设计(即元素的功能和逻辑组织)。用户界面设计的目标是创建一个用户界面,使用户能够轻松、高效、愉快地与产品进行交互。

1、什么是UI设计:用户界面设计基础

用户界面是产品与用户交互的途径,直接影响着用户体验。它由视觉设计和交互设计两部分组成。视觉设计负责界面外观样式,传达产品氛围。交互设计则规定元素功能与布局逻辑,使操作流畅。理想的界面兼具美观与实用。

例如手机App界面通常包含启动页、引导页、主页菜单、账户页、列表页等。这些页面和组件在传达信息时不能忽视视觉美感,同时布局要合理,使操作简单直观。作为设计师,我们需站在用户角度思考,设计贴心的界面以减少用户操作成本。一个出色的用户界面像一位懂行的导游,默默引导用户游走于功能之间,获得愉悦体验。

高级感UI界面设计资源👇

2、UI用户界面设计的 3 种主要类型

UI设计类型繁多,常见的有三大类:图形界面、菜单界面和语音界面。

图形界面通过视觉元素让用户操作,需要注意界面一致性、易学易用。

菜单界面利用下拉菜单整合命令,属于图形界面一个组成部分,使功能点更集中。

语音界面则通过语音交互,如智能助手。它需要精心设计对话流程,选择合适的词汇语法,增加交互感。

UI基础组建规范分享👇

作为设计师,我们要考量产品特点和用户需求,选择合适的UI形式。图形界面直观易用,菜单界面功能聚集,语音界面更具互动性。三者可以根据实际需求进行组合。最重要的是站在用户角度设计,创造一致、可控、有效的界面交互。无论哪种形式,都要增强用户体验,化身用户的贴心助手。简单的设计往往最难,需要我们不断假设与验证,与用户保持深度共情。期待与您一起,打造智慧又亲切的用户界面。

Ant DesignMobile设计规范👇

3、如何用即时设计设计用户界面

可通过学习即时设计资源广场《金融基金类APP设计》案例,快速了解UI用户界面设计的流程和技巧。

step1:了解功能需求, 快速启动设计工作

用户界面设计看似复杂,但实际上具有许多共性规范,比如强调易用性。

所谓易用性,就是让用户能够快速正确地理解操作流程,无需过多解释就能顺利完成任务。针对初学者,从零开始设计易用界面需要大量时间学习,操作成本不低。

这时可以在即时设计资源广场中搜索同类模板,它们已遵循行业规范,直接套用即可快速启动设计工作,无需重复造轮子,大大降低学习门槛。

利用成熟模板,可以立即进入设计状态,快速掌握行业规范,积累经验。这是新手设计用户友好界面很好的捷径。

step2:绘制原型和布局,强调主次关系

原型设计是界面设计的重要一步,它可视化地呈现页面信息框架、内容、功能与交互逻辑。

在即时设计资源广场,可以直接套用成熟模板原型设计,进行二次创作。当需要从零开始设计原型时,一是要合理规划页面布局,明确各元素之间的层次关系;二是要突出主次功能,使核心信息一目了然。

一个好的原型设计,能直观地传达页面架构,使人一看就懂。它需要设计师做好整体规划,理清元素之间的逻辑关系,确保页面布局合理、主次分明、核心功能突出。这是打造用户友好界面不可或缺的一步。

step 3:设计用户界面的视觉风格和交互引导

用户界面设计还需要配合视觉风格,提升交互体验。

不同用户群体有不同审美,可选择恰当的视觉模式。如面向年轻男性的游戏APP,通常采用夜间黑暗模式,大胆视觉冲击感强。此外,交互也影响体验。按钮等元素要直观表达功能,用户无需多想即可操作。如直播APP中观看入口明确,选择赛事简单直观。

界面、视觉、交互三者融合,共同塑造用户体验。优秀的设计能巧妙运用,使操作流畅自然。比如直播间滑动展示更多内容,一键全屏无阻碍观看。

即时设计资源丰富多样,可快速实现设计灵感。模版启发思路,素材丰富组合,轻松设计出色作品。在练习中积累经验,在创造中获取乐趣。对新手UI设计师来说,设计一个易用性强的界面确实需要注意的方面很多,容易遗漏。好的设计工具就可以提供很大帮助。

即时设计就是一个很好的选择。即时设计还自带ArcoDesign、AntDesign、Tdesign等3000+设计资源和设计体系,一键复用项目中常用的图标、自制组件,它不仅提供大量组件资源,还以案例形式分享设计经验,启发设计思路。设计师可以在案例中学习如何提高界面易用性。

另外,即时设计还支持团队在线协作设计。成员可以共建组件库,实时预览并生成设计链接,极大提升了协作效率。此外,即时设计内置各种设计资源体系,一键使用常用图标和组件,免去重复设计的麻烦。所以,如果想尝试UI设计,即时设计绝对是个不错的选择。它能帮助新手快速上手,在实践中掌握设计方法,提高工作效率。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/69926.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

实现SSE的textevent-stream是什么?和applicationoctet-stream有什么区别?

WEB通讯技术。前端实现SSE长连接,nodejsexpress搭建简单服务器,进行接口调试,通过curl请求数据 点击上面的地址是可以了解轮询和长轮询以及websocket等通信模式,一些基础概念和速成技能,这篇来接着详细聊聊text/event…

Qt---对话框 事件处理 如何发布自己写的软件

目录 一、对话框 1.1 消息对话框(QMessageBox) 1> 消息对话框提供了一个模态的对话框,用来提示用户信息,或者询问用户问题并得到回答 2> 基于属性版本的API 3> 基于静态成员函数版本 4> 对话框案例 1、ui界面 …

2023年8月30日-[SWPUCTF 2021 新生赛]jicao

<?php highlight_file(index.php); include("flag.php"); $id$_POST[id]; $jsonjson_decode($_GET[json],true); if ($id"wllmNB"&&$json[x]"wllm") {echo $flag;} ?> 包含了flag.php文件&#xff0c;设定了一个POST请求的id和…

【AIGC专题】Stable Diffusion 从入门到企业级实战0401

一、概述 本章是《Stable Diffusion 从入门到企业级实战》系列的第四部分能力进阶篇《Stable Diffusion ControlNet v1.1 图像精准控制》第01节&#xff0c; 利用Stable Diffusion ControlNet Inpaint模型精准控制图像生成。本部分内容&#xff0c;位于整个Stable Diffusion生…

Ubuntu之apt-get系列--apt-get安装软件的方法/教程

原文网址&#xff1a;Ubuntu之apt-get系列--apt-get安装软件的方法/教程_IT利刃出鞘的博客-CSDN博客 简介 本文介绍Ubuntu使用apt-get安装软件的方法。 安装软件 先更新列表 sudo apt-get update 安装软件 sudo apt-get install <package name>[<version>]…

Android后退堆栈

修改代码 现在的ItemClick使得用户单击其中一个项目时就会跳转&#xff0c;现在要修改其使得在一个小屏幕设备上才会这样做&#xff0c;在一个大屏幕设备上运行用户选择一个训练项目时在右边的片段显示响应的信息。 希望片段处理后退的方式&#xff1a;假设用户在手机上运行这…

【ES6】js中的__proto__和prototype

在JavaScript中&#xff0c;__proto__和prototype都是用于实现对象继承的关键概念。 1、proto __proto__是一个非标准的属性&#xff0c;用于设置或获取一个对象的原型。这个属性提供了直接访问对象内部原型对象的途径。对于浏览器中的宿主对象和大多数对象来说&#xff0c;可…

加强版python连接飞书通知——本地电脑PC端通过网页链接打开本地已安装软件(调用注册表形式,以漏洞扫描工具AppScan为例)

前言 如果你想要通过超链接来打开本地应用,那么你首先你需要将你的应用添入windows注册表中(这样网页就可以通过指定代号来调用程序),由于安全性的原因所以网页无法直接通过输入绝对路径来调用本地文件。 一、通过创建reg文件自动配置注册表 创建文本文档,使用记事本打开…

STM32使用FAT文件系统-常见概念、代码走读

fat文件系统的所有外部接口都在ff.h中 格式化 挂载 使用文件系统的第一步&#xff0c;就是挂载。 函数原型&#xff1a;FRESULT f_mount (FATFS* fs, const TCHAR* path, BYTE opt); /* Mount/Unmount a logical drive */ static FATFS fs; FRESULT fres f_mo…

【爬虫】7.4. 字体反爬案例分析与爬取实战

字体反爬案例分析与爬取实战 文章目录 字体反爬案例分析与爬取实战1. 案例介绍2. 案例分析3. 爬取 本节来分析一个反爬案例&#xff0c;该案例将真实的数据隐藏到字体文件里&#xff0c;即使我们获取了页面源代码&#xff0c;也无法直接提取数据的真实值。 1. 案例介绍 案例网…

存储过程报Illegal mix of collations错误的解决方法

CREATE PROCEDURE maxAgeStudent(IN _gender CHAR) BEGINDECLARE maxage INT DEFAULT 0;SELECT max(age) INTO maxage FROM student where gender _gender;SELECT * from student WHERE age maxage and gender _gender; END; 在调用的时候 call maxAgeStudent(1) 产生了报…

SpringCloud入门实战(十五)分布式事务框架Seata简介

&#x1f4dd; 学技术、更要掌握学习的方法&#xff0c;一起学习&#xff0c;让进步发生 &#x1f469;&#x1f3fb; 作者&#xff1a;一只IT攻城狮 &#xff0c;关注我&#xff0c;不迷路 。 &#x1f490;学习建议&#xff1a;1、养成习惯&#xff0c;学习java的任何一个技术…

qemu/kvm学习笔记

qemu/kvm架构 cpu虚拟化的示例 Reference: kvmtest.c [LWN.net] 主要步骤&#xff1a; QEMU通过/dev/kvm设备文件发起KVM_CREATE_VM ioctl&#xff0c;请求KVM创建一个虚拟机。KVM创建虚拟机相应的结构体&#xff0c;并为QEMU返回一个虚拟机文件描述符QEMU通过虚拟机文件描述…

读懂AUTOSAR,之CAN Driver L-PDU发送和“重入问题”

1. L-PDU发送 L-PDU传输时,Can模块将L-PDU内容ID和数据长度转换为硬件特定格式(如果需要),并触发传输。 [SWS_Can_00059] CAN到内存的数据映射定义为首先发送的CAN数据字节为数组元素0,最后发送的CAN数据字节为数组元素7或63(在CAN FD的情况下)。(SRS_SPAL_12063)[S…

linux 进程管理命令

进程管理命令 查看进程命令 ps命令 显示系统上运行的进程列表 # 查看系统中所有正在运行的系统ps aux# 获取占用内存资源最多的10个进程&#xff0c;可以使用如下命令组合&#xff1a;ps aux|head -1;ps aux|grep -v PID|sort -rn -k 4|head# 获取占用CPU资源最多的10个进程&am…

PXE批量装机

目录 前言 一、交互式 &#xff08;一&#xff09;、搭建环境 &#xff08;二&#xff09;、配置dhcp服务 &#xff08;三&#xff09;、FTP服务 &#xff08;四&#xff09;、配置TFTP服务 &#xff08;五&#xff09;、准备pxelinx.0文件、引导文件、内核文件 &#…

Java分别用BIO、NIO实现简单的客户端服务器通信

分别用BIO、NIO实现客户端服务器通信 BIONIONIO演示&#xff08;无Selector&#xff09;NIO演示&#xff08;Selector&#xff09; 前言&#xff1a; Java I/O模型发展以及Netty网络模型的设计思想 BIO Java BIO是Java平台上的BIO&#xff08;Blocking I/O&#xff09;模型&a…

【深入解析spring cloud gateway】02 网关路由断言

一、断言(Predicate)的意义 断言是路由配置的一部分&#xff0c;当断言条件满足&#xff0c;即执行Filter的逻辑&#xff0c;如下例所示 spring:cloud:gateway:routes:- id: add_request_header_routeuri: https://example.orgpredicates:- Path/red/{segment}filters:- AddR…

Kafka3.0.0版本——文件存储机制

这里写木目录标题 一、Topic 数据的存储机制1.1、Topic 数据的存储机制的概述1.2、Topic 数据的存储机制的图解1.3、Topic 数据的存储机制的文件解释 二、Topic数据的存储位置示例 一、Topic 数据的存储机制 1.1、Topic 数据的存储机制的概述 Topic是逻辑上的概念&#xff0c…